## Who to contact: vendoring third-party fonts

If a customer asks why their custom font isn't rendering in Quillbox exports, odds are it hasn't been vendored into our font bundle yet. The Typography Guild handles licensing checks and the actual vendoring — don't promise timelines, since license review can take a week or two. For anything font-related, including status checks on pending requests, drop the guild a note.

alerts address for kafof-bagag: kasael@olvarqdyn.corp

The `/snapshots/compare` endpoint accepts rendered UI component trees from the Fernwheel test harness and returns a pixel-level diff against the stored baseline. Requests must include a component identifier, viewport dimensions, and the serialized render output. Baselines are versioned per branch; reviewers should confirm that intentional visual changes update the baseline in the same commit. All calls to the internal Driftgate comparison service are authenticated with the key below.

API key for taweg-fafof: zpat3_pr9

Postmortem timeline — Fieldnote Surveyor offline mode outage

14:02 — Offline sync queue stopped draining after devices reconnected.
14:11 — On-call confirmed the conflict-resolver was rejecting all queued records.
14:25 — Root cause: schema version bump shipped without a migration shim.
14:40 — Rollback deployed; queues drained by 15:05.

Contractors: always check the shim table before schema changes. The rollback build is recorded by the token below.

session token of kahag-bawip = htk6_729d08

### Ticket: Cron drift on Mossvale schedulers

We observed the nightly reconciliation job on Mossvale's batch tier firing at inconsistent offsets across hosts, traced to hand-edited crontabs that diverged from the managed template after an emergency patch. Future maintainers should restore all hosts from the template and never edit crontabs directly. The template's authoritative scheduling values are recorded below.

settings of hafop-tajog:
[julath]
host = julath.kelviworks.internal
user = julath_svc
database = julath_prod